Summary/Abstract: The aim of this paper is to approach the question of Enlightenment through the aspect of transcendental methodology. There are not many authors in the history of philosophy who dealt with this method. From this approach, one must emphasize the basic aspects of Kant's and Husserl's philosophy, authors who tried to show both the positive aspect of this historical movement, as well as its disadvantages. They believe that the idea of science based on the concept of the human mind, must be distinguished from the modern ideal of science, which is based on universal reason and the new paradigm of nature. Both of these authors believe that the idea of development and the question of the purposefulness of the philosophical task should be reconsidered.
